CAD.Net中访问数据库的关键语句之一

.Net中所有对CAD数据库的处理都是通过“事务处理”来进行的,所以所有涉及访问CAD中对象的语句必须在下面的语句括号中执行。

using (Transaction trans = db.TransactionManager.StartTransaction())

{

语句……

}

CAD.Net中访问数据库的关键语句之一

时间: 2024-10-18 02:12:32

CAD.Net中访问数据库的关键语句之一的相关文章

Windows下使用ODBC API访问数据库之关键

本文采用SQL2005 + VS2008环境,以ODBC API方式成功连接数据库. 1.SQL安装和环境配置 这部分网上随便搜一下都有很多资料,而且很容易就可以配置成功. 注意的关键点: SA账号配置: 远端连接配置. 配置成功后,能成功连接远端数据库,如下图所示: 2. 建控制台程序,使用ODBC API方式,语言C/C++均可. 关于ODBC的测试代码,在此不做过多的展示,皆因网上随便一搜都有很多. 这里主要说明的是SQLDriverConnect()执行失败返回-1的问题. 这个问题相信

web api中访问数据库的内存释放问题

在使用web api开发微信后台的时候,本来想像MVC一样在controller中申明dbcontext全局变量,其它地方直接使用就可以了,结果调试过程中发现使用dbcontext访问数据库并获取query后,如果不使用asenumerable或者tolist强制断开与数据库的链接,那么非常容易出现out of system memory的错误,我觉得是内存一直没有释放的问题.后来我把dbcontext的全局变量去掉,在需要使用的时候使用using(var d = new dbcontext()

C#中ACCESS数据库常用操作语句...容易出错的地方

这次在C#编程过程中,第一次用到了ACCESS数据库,重点涉及到时间类型,整数类型.是否类型....;遇到了许多困难,就把这些整理了下来,与大家分享. 一.Insert语句的基本格式: INSERT INTO Tablename[(column1name,[column2name, ...])]VALUES (value1, [value2, ...]) 1.表的字段名称可能是数据库的保留字,这时需把这个字段名称用"[]"括起来, 保留字的情况:   INSERT INTO Emplo

Tp中与数据库的相关语句

TP框架中给予了使用者一些更简单的与数据库互动的方法.这里我就用Mysqli为例子做个演示. namespace Home\Controller; use Think\Controller; class MainController extends Controller { public function index() { //$n = new \Home\Model\InfoModel(); //$n = D("info");//创建模型对象 //$n = M("info

Android中Activity中访问数据库操作记录

public class MainActivity extends AppCompatActivity { String UserName = "hhh";//用户名    String Password = "137006";//密码    Connection con = null; @Override    protected void onCreate(Bundle savedInstanceState) {        super.onCreate(sa

springmvc框架的项目,如何在controller中使用dao访问数据库

在springmvc框架中,controller和其他的bean是被分别扫描的,原因是如果不这样配置,controller就会被扫描两次,从而导致事物等问题. 通常情况下,controller是不允许直接使用dao的,一个合理的设计就是在sevice中去调用dao. 但是如果有临时的需求需要在controller中访问数据库,那怎么办呢? 有两种方法. 方法1:在web.xml中配置,使spring对事物的控制设计请求的整个生命周期. <!--配置Spring的OpenSessionInView

理解ECMAScript的几个关键语句

写在前面 在这一章中我们聊一聊ECMAScript中的几个关键语句switch.for-in.label等语句,加深我们对它们的理解和认识.首先从最常见的说起. while和for while和for是很常规的语句,无论是在JavaScript还是C还是其他编程语言中.而且在编程中我们较常用的也是for,for用起来更灵活,更简单,所以有些人可能就会产生这样一种误解: for比while更强大,能做到while做不到的一些事情. 其实我们稍微想想while和for语句的语法应用,我们就会发现:

在.NET Framework 应用程序中使用ADO.NET访问数据库

一.常用的数据访问组件 1.  访问SQL Server数据库系统所用到的组件 SqlConnection………连接SQL Server数据库系统 SqlCommand………..向SQL Server数据库系统提交执行SQL命令 SqlDataReader………阅读执行SQL命令返回的数据 SqlDataAdapter…......利用此组件可以将数据库中的数据填充到DataSet数据集 注意:使用上述组件需要引入System.Data.SqlClient命名空间. 2.  访问Access数据

java web中Jdbc访问数据库步骤通俗解释(吃饭),与MVC的通俗解释(做饭)

一.Jdbc访问数据库步骤通俗解释(吃饭) 1)加载驱动 Class.forName(“com.microsoft.jdbc.sqlserver.SQLServer”); 2) 与数据库建立连接 Connection ct=DreverManager.getConnection(“jdbc:Microsoft:sqlserver://localhost:1433;DatabaseName=dbUser,”sa”,”sa”); 3) 创建statement对象 语句对象将sql语句发送到相应的数据